Once you know what you have, you are able to start to fix the broken.Cleaning upvc windowsThere are a few steps that can be employed to clean upvc windows following repairs. However, it is important to ensure that you use a non-abrasive product to keep your uPVC from being damaged. To ensure the right concentration you must also make sure that the product is properly dilute.A mild detergent is the best way to clean UPVC windows. It is recommended to clean your windows at least once each month. It is also an ideal idea to clean your windows at least four to eight times a year.You can make use of bleach in diluted form to get rid of staining that is difficult to remove. A solution of hot water and vinegar can also be used to assist in cleaning your windows. If you have time you're able to leave the solution on the window for around 15 minutes, and then wipe off any excess with a soft towel.After a time, white uPVC windows may lose their shine. You can revive its shine with traditional glass cleaner.You can also use an specialized uPVC cleaning product. It can be bought from hardware stores or on the internet. Make sure that the product you buy doesn't damage double glazing or silicone seals. The wrong product could cause damage to your uPVC and cause irreparable damage.It is recommended to clean your uPVC windows regularly to prevent dust and mould buildup. Regularly cleaning your UPVC windows will decrease the need to repair or replacing your window.Maintaining your uPVC windows and frames clean will stop the growth of mould. This will help you save money on repairs.
